YOU MUST HAVE AN ACTIVE REGISTERED NURSE LICENSURE WITH THE STATE OF UTAH* Key responsibilities and day to day responsibilities of this position: Clinical Review & Decision Support Conduct comprehensive clinical reviews of prior authorization submissions against evidence-based clinical criteria. Assess medical necessity and appropriateness of requested services, medications, or equipment. Provider Communication Manage incoming and outgoing calls to healthcare providers to discuss authorization status, request additional clinical documentation, or clarify submission details. Provide clear, professional guidance to provider offices regarding the PA process. Regulatory Compliance Ensure all reviews and determinations strictly adhere to CMS (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services) regulations and other relevant governing bodies. Review and interpret State and Federal guidelines to ensure organizational policies remain in full compliance with evolving laws. Team Collaboration Collaborate with Medical Directors, peers, and internal departments to review complex cases. Participate in team meetings to calibrate on clinical criteria application and process improvements. Documentation & Quality Assurance Maintain meticulous records of all reviews, communications, and determinations within the tracking system. Ensure all turnaround times (TAT) are met in accordance with regulatory requirements. Supplemental Information This position may currently be a hybrid of both in-office and remote work days.
